Do you know what chefs refer to as the “flavour matrix”? It is nothing but the science and art of how different flavours intermingle with each other in totally unexpected ways. For example, we usually know that cooking adheres to certain rules of measurement, timing and techniques. But every once in a while, we chefs stumble upon a pairing that seems queer at the first glance yet eventually transforms into a classic taste on the tongue.

Think of strawberries with balsamic vinegar, chili with chocolate, or blue cheese with honey. These unlikely pairings have sparked curiosity, raised eyebrows but eventually won hearts and gained huge popularity today.

 

WHAT MAKES THESE COMBINATIONS TICK?


At the core, flavours are nothing but chemical compounds. Foods that seem unrelated often share similar aromatic molecules. For example:

  • Tomatoes and Strawberries — Both contain ‘fruity esters’, making them surprisingly compatible with each other.
  • Coffee and Red Meat – Both share roasted, smoky compounds, explaining why a coffee rub on any steak feels so yummy.
  • Chocolate and Chili – They balance each other because capsaicin (heat) amplifies the intensity of cocoa.

    Therefore, when our palate tastes these overlaps, the flavours do not clash— on the contrary, they mingle and resonate into a mouth-watering taste!

THE CONTRASTING FACTOR


Sometimes, it’s not about similarity but the balance of food and its ingredients. Contrasts bring depth. It makes every bite interesting, and works for us because our taste buds crave for complexity as well as novelty in whatever we eat or drink. For example:

  • Sweet + Salty — Salted caramel with melon demonstrate how salt enhances sweetness
  • Bitter + Fatty — Dark leafy greens with creamy dressings “balance” harsh notes with smoothness.
  • Spicy + Cooling — Curry with yogurt or chili oil with cream cheese creates relief in the burn.

 

SOME MORE EXAMPLES OF POPULAR UNLIKELY PAIRINGS

  • Mango & Chili Powder – We love the tropical sweetness with the fiery punch.
  • Watermelon & Feta – The juicy freshness against the salty creaminess is what makes it irrestible.
  • Avocado & Chocolate – The silky richness of avocado becomes dessert-worthy with the infusion of chocolate.
  • Soy Sauce & Vanilla Ice Cream – The umami depth of the soy sauce blends beautifully with the mellow sweetness of vanilla and makes it so popular.
